Which professionals conduct surveillance AND collect information from interviews?

Explanation:
Investigators gather information through both watching and talking to people. Surveillance involves carefully observing places or persons to collect objective data without being noticed. Interviews involve speaking with witnesses, victims, and suspects to obtain statements and details. Detectives and private investigators regularly use both methods to build a case—watching a scene or suspect to corroborate facts, then interviewing individuals to fill in gaps and confirm what they observed. Forensic scientists focus on analyzing evidence in a lab, not observing people or conducting field interviews. Paralegals assist with case prep and may interview people, but surveillance is not a standard part of their role. Lawyers may interview clients or witnesses but generally do not perform surveillance as a primary job function. So the professionals who conduct surveillance and gather information from interviews are detectives and private investigators.
